class MemoryRecord : Object
The MemoryRecord class represents an entry in Cheat Engine's Addresslist.
A memory record can represent a normal address, a pointer, an Auto Assembler script, a Lua script entry, a group header, or another cheat table entry. MemoryRecord objects expose properties for address handling, value display, activation, child records, dropdown lists, hotkeys, and event callbacks.

Properties[edit]
| Property
|
Type
|
Description
|
| ID
|
Integer
|
Unique ID of the memory record.
|
| Index
|
Integer
|
The index of this record in the address list. 0 is the top entry. Read-only.
|
| Description
|
String
|
The description of the memory record.
|
| Address
|
String
|
Gets or sets the interpretable address string. This is useful for simple address settings and can contain symbols, module offsets, or expressions.
|
| AddressString
|
String
|
The address string shown in Cheat Engine. Read-only.
|
| OffsetCount
|
Integer
|
The number of offsets. Set this to 0 for a normal non-pointer address.
|
| Offset[index]
|
Integer
|
Array-style access to each pointer offset.
|
| OffsetText[index]
|
String
|
Array-style access to each pointer offset using interpretable text.
|
| CurrentAddress
|
Integer
|
The resolved address the memory record points to.
|
| VarType
|
String
|
The variable type of this record as a string.
|
| Type
|
ValueType
|
The variable type of this record as a numeric ValueType constant.
|
| CustomTypeName
|
String
|
If the type is vtCustom, this contains the name of the custom type.
|
| Script
|
String
|
If the type is vtAutoAssembler, this contains the Auto Assembler script.
|
| Value
|
String
|
The value in string form.
|
| NumericalValue
|
Number
|
The value in numerical form, or nil if it cannot be parsed as a number.
|
| Selected
|
Boolean
|
True if this record is selected. Read-only.
|
| Active
|
Boolean
|
Set to true to activate or freeze the record. Set to false to deactivate or unfreeze it.
|
| Color
|
Integer
|
The display color of the memory record.
|
| ShowAsHex
|
Boolean
|
If true, the value is shown as hexadecimal.
|
| ShowAsSigned
|
Boolean
|
If true, the value is shown as signed.
|
| AllowIncrease
|
Boolean
|
Allows the value to increase while frozen. Unfreezing resets this to false.
|
| AllowDecrease
|
Boolean
|
Allows the value to decrease while frozen. Unfreezing resets this to false.
|
| Collapsed
|
Boolean
|
Set to true to collapse this record or false to expand it. Use expand/collapse methods for recursive operations where available.
|
| IsGroupHeader
|
Boolean
|
Set to true if the record was created as a group header with no address or value information.
|
| IsAddressGroupHeader
|
Boolean
|
Set to true if the record was created as a group header with an address.
|
| IsReadable
|
Boolean
|
Set to false if the record contains an unreadable address. Read-only. This is only updated after the Value property has been accessed at least once.
|
| Options
|
String set
|
A string enclosed by square brackets containing comma-separated options. See MemoryRecord Options.
|
| DropDownLinked
|
Boolean
|
True if the dropdown list refers to the dropdown list of another memory record.
|
| DropDownLinkedMemrec
|
String
|
Description of the linked memory record, or an empty string if no record is linked.
|
| DropDownList
|
Stringlist
|
List of "value:description" lines used for dropdown display.
|
| DropDownReadOnly
|
Boolean
|
True if manual user input is disallowed.
|
| DropDownDescriptionOnly
|
Boolean
|
If true, only the dropdown description is displayed.
|
| DisplayAsDropDownListItem
|
Boolean
|
If true, the value is displayed as a dropdown list item.
|
| DropDownCount
|
Integer
|
Equivalent to DropDownList.Count. Read-only.
|
| DropDownValue[index]
|
String
|
Array-style access to dropdown values. Read-only.
|
| DropDownDescription[index]
|
String
|
Array-style access to dropdown descriptions. Read-only.
|
| Count
|
Integer
|
The number of child records.
|
| Child[index]
|
MemoryRecord
|
Array-style access to child records.
|
| [index]
|
MemoryRecord
|
Default accessor for child records.
|
| Parent
|
MemoryRecord
|
The parent memory record.
|
| HotkeyCount
|
Integer
|
The number of hotkeys attached to this memory record.
|
| Hotkey[index]
|
MemoryRecordHotkey
|
Array-style access to hotkeys attached to this memory record.
|
| Async
|
Boolean
|
Set to true if activating this entry should be asynchronous. This only applies to Auto Assembler or Lua script records.
|
| AsyncProcessing
|
Boolean
|
True when Async is true and the record is currently being processed.
|
| AsyncProcessingTime
|
Qword
|
The time in milliseconds that the record has been processing asynchronously.
|
| HasMouseOver
|
Boolean
|
True if the mouse is currently over this memory record.
|
| DontSave
|
Boolean
|
If true, this memory record and its children will not be saved.
|
Type-Specific Properties[edit]
| Record Type
|
Property
|
Description
|
| vtString
|
String.Size
|
The number of characters in the string.
|
| vtString
|
String.Unicode
|
If true, the string is treated as Unicode.
|
| vtString
|
String.Codepage
|
If true, the string uses codepage handling.
|
| vtBinary
|
Binary.Startbit
|
The first bit to start reading from.
|
| vtBinary
|
Binary.Size
|
The number of bits.
|
| vtByteArray
|
Aob.Size
|
The number of bytes in the byte array.
|
| Event
|
Callback
|
Description
|
| OnActivate
|
function(memoryrecord, before, currentstate): boolean
|
Called when the memory record will change or has changed Active to true. If before is true, not returning true stops activation.
|
| OnDeactivate
|
function(memoryrecord, before, currentstate): boolean
|
Called when the memory record will change or has changed Active to false. If before is true, not returning true stops deactivation.
|
| OnDestroy
|
function()
|
Called when the memory record is destroyed.
|
| OnGetDisplayValue
|
function(memoryrecord, valuestring): boolean, string
|
Called when rendering the value of a memory record. Return true and a string to override the displayed value.
|
| OnValueChanged
|
function(memoryrecord, oldvalue, newvalue)
|
Called whenever the value of a memory record has changed.
|
| OnValueChangedByUser
|
function(memoryrecord, oldvalue, newvalue)
|
Called whenever the value of a memory record has been changed by the user.
|
Methods[edit]
| Method
|
Return Type
|
Description
|
| getDescription()
|
String
|
Returns the description of the memory record.
|
| setDescription(description)
|
void
|
Sets the description of the memory record.
|
| getAddress()
|
String, Table
|
Returns the interpretable address string. If it is a pointer, it returns a second result containing a table with the offsets.
|
| setAddress(address)
|
void
|
Sets the interpretable address string.
|
| setAddress(address, offsets)
|
void
|
Sets the interpretable address string and pointer offsets.
|
| getOffsetCount()
|
Integer
|
Returns the number of offsets for this memory record.
|
| setOffsetCount(count)
|
void
|
Sets the number of offsets.
|
| getOffset(index)
|
Integer
|
Returns the offset at the given index.
|
| setOffset(index, value)
|
void
|
Sets the offset at the given index.
|
| getCurrentAddress()
|
Integer
|
Returns the current resolved address as an integer.
|
| appendToEntry(memrec)
|
void
|
Appends this memory record to the given memory record as a child.
|
| getHotkey(index)
|
MemoryRecordHotkey
|
Returns the hotkey at the given index.
|
| getHotkeyByID(id)
|
MemoryRecordHotkey
|
Returns the hotkey with the given ID.
|
| reinterpret()
|
void
|
Reinterprets the memory record.
|
| createHotkey(keys, action, value, description)
|
MemoryRecordHotkey
|
Creates a hotkey object for this memory record.
|
| disableWithoutExecute()
|
void
|
Disables the entry without executing its disable section.
|
| beginEdit()
|
void
|
Call this before a long edit sequence. This prevents the record from being deleted while editing.
|
| endEdit()
|
void
|
Marks the end of a long edit sequence started with beginEdit().
|
Value Types[edit]
| Constant
|
Value
|
Description
|
| vtByte
|
0
|
1-byte integer.
|
| vtWord
|
1
|
2-byte integer.
|
| vtDword
|
2
|
4-byte integer.
|
| vtQword
|
3
|
8-byte integer.
|
| vtSingle
|
4
|
Single-precision float.
|
| vtDouble
|
5
|
Double-precision float.
|
| vtString
|
6
|
String.
|
| vtUnicodeString
|
7
|
Unicode string.
|
| vtByteArray
|
8
|
Array of bytes.
|
| vtBinary
|
9
|
Binary bitfield.
|
| vtAll
|
10
|
All value types.
|
| vtAutoAssembler
|
11
|
Auto Assembler script.
|
| vtPointer
|
12
|
Pointer type.
|
| vtCustom
|
13
|
Custom type.
|
| vtGrouped
|
14
|
Grouped type.
|
| vtByteArrays
|
15
|
Multiple byte arrays.
|
| vtCodePageString
|
16
|
Codepage string.
|
MemoryRecord Options[edit]
| Option
|
Description
|
| moHideChildren
|
Hides the child records of this memory record.
|
| moActivateChildrenAsWell
|
Activating this record also activates its children.
|
| moDeactivateChildrenAsWell
|
Deactivating this record also deactivates its children.
|
| moRecursiveSetValue
|
Setting the value also sets the value of all children recursively.
|
| moAllowManualCollapseAndExpand
|
Allows the user to manually collapse and expand this record.
|
| moManualExpandCollapse
|
Enables manual expand/collapse behavior.
|
| moAlwaysHideChildren
|
Always hides the child records.
|
Hotkey Actions[edit]
| Constant
|
Value
|
Description
|
| mrhToggleActivation
|
0
|
Toggles the active state of the memory record.
|
| mrhToggleActivationAllowIncrease
|
1
|
Toggles activation and allows the value to increase while frozen.
|
| mrhToggleActivationAllowDecrease
|
2
|
Toggles activation and allows the value to decrease while frozen.
|
| mrhActivate
|
3
|
Activates the memory record.
|
| mrhDeactivate
|
4
|
Deactivates the memory record.
|
| mrhSetValue
|
5
|
Sets the memory record to the specified value.
|
| mrhIncreaseValue
|
6
|
Increases the current value by the specified amount.
|
| mrhDecreaseValue
|
7
|
Decreases the current value by the specified amount.
|
Global Events[edit]
function onMemRecPreExecute(memoryrecord, newstate) : boolean
If defined, this function is called before a memory record action is performed. The Active property is about to change to newstate.
function onMemRecPostExecute(memoryrecord, newstate, succeeded) : void
If defined, this function is called after a memory record action has been performed. If succeeded is true, the Active state changed to newstate.
Examples[edit]
Get the first MemoryRecord[edit]
1 local record = AddressList[0]
2
3 if record ~= nil then
4 print(record.Description)
5 print(record.Value)
6 end
Create a simple 4-byte record[edit]
1 local record = AddressList.createMemoryRecord()
2
3 record.Description = "Player Health"
4 record.Address = "game.exe+12345"
5 record.Type = vtDword
6 record.Value = "1000"
Create a float record[edit]
1 local record = AddressList.createMemoryRecord()
2
3 record.Description = "Player Speed"
4 record.Address = "game.exe+23456"
5 record.Type = vtSingle
6 record.Value = "1.5"
Create a pointer record with setAddress[edit]
1 local record = AddressList.createMemoryRecord()
2
3 record.Description = "Player Health Pointer"
4 record.Type = vtDword
5 record.setAddress("player_base", {0x10, 0x8, 0x120})
6
7 print(string.format("%X", record.CurrentAddress))
Create a pointer record with Offset properties[edit]
1 local record = AddressList.createMemoryRecord()
2
3 record.Description = "Player Ammo Pointer"
4 record.Type = vtDword
5 record.Address = "player_base"
6 record.OffsetCount = 3
7 record.Offset[0] = 0x10
8 record.Offset[1] = 0x8
9 record.Offset[2] = 0x120
Use OffsetText for interpretable offsets[edit]
1 local record = AddressList.createMemoryRecord()
2
3 record.Description = "Pointer With Text Offsets"
4 record.Type = vtDword
5 record.Address = "player_base"
6 record.OffsetCount = 2
7 record.OffsetText[0] = "10"
8 record.OffsetText[1] = "someSymbol+20"
Read the resolved current address[edit]
1 local record = AddressList.getMemoryRecordByDescription("Player Health")
2
3 if record ~= nil then
4 local address = record.getCurrentAddress()
5
6 print(string.format("%X", address))
7 end
Activate and deactivate a record[edit]
1 local record = AddressList.getMemoryRecordByDescription("Player Health")
2
3 if record ~= nil then
4 record.Active = true
5 sleep(1000)
6 record.Active = false
7 end
Disable without executing the disable section[edit]
1 local record = AddressList.getMemoryRecordByDescription("Infinite Ammo")
2
3 if record ~= nil then
4 record.disableWithoutExecute()
5 end
Show a value as hexadecimal[edit]
1 local record = AddressList.createMemoryRecord()
2
3 record.Description = "Flags"
4 record.Address = "game.exe+4000"
5 record.Type = vtDword
6 record.ShowAsHex = true
Use a string MemoryRecord[edit]
1 local record = AddressList.createMemoryRecord()
2
3 record.Description = "Player Name"
4 record.Type = vtString
5 record.Address = "player_name"
6 record.String.Size = 32
7 record.String.Unicode = true
Use a binary MemoryRecord[edit]
1 local record = AddressList.createMemoryRecord()
2
3 record.Description = "Player Flags"
4 record.Type = vtBinary
5 record.Address = "game.exe+5000"
6 record.Binary.Startbit = 2
7 record.Binary.Size = 4
Use an array-of-bytes MemoryRecord[edit]
1 local record = AddressList.createMemoryRecord()
2
3 record.Description = "Instruction Bytes"
4 record.Type = vtByteArray
5 record.Address = "game.exe+6000"
6 record.Aob.Size = 16
7 record.ShowAsHex = true
Use a dropdown list[edit]
1 local record = AddressList.createMemoryRecord()
2
3 record.Description = "Game State"
4 record.Type = vtByte
5 record.Address = "game_state"
6
7 record.DropDownList.Text = [[0:Menu
8 1:Playing
9 2:Paused
10 3:Game Over]]
11
12 record.DropDownReadOnly = true
13 record.DropDownDescriptionOnly = true
14 record.DisplayAsDropDownListItem = true
Read dropdown values[edit]
1 local record = AddressList.getMemoryRecordByDescription("Game State")
2
3 if record ~= nil then
4 for i = 0, record.DropDownCount - 1 do
5 print(record.DropDownValue[i] .. " = " .. record.DropDownDescription[i])
6 end
7 end
Link a dropdown list to another record[edit]
1 local source = AddressList.createMemoryRecord()
2 source.Description = "Shared States"
3 source.DropDownList.Text = [[0:Disabled
4 1:Enabled]]
5
6 local target = AddressList.createMemoryRecord()
7 target.Description = "Current State"
8 target.Type = vtByte
9 target.Address = "state_value"
10 target.DropDownLinked = true
11 target.DropDownLinkedMemrec = "Shared States"
12 target.DisplayAsDropDownListItem = true

Append records as children[edit]
1 local group = AddressList.createMemoryRecord()
2 group.Description = "Player Stats"
3 group.IsGroupHeader = true
4
5 local health = AddressList.createMemoryRecord()
6 health.Description = "Health"
7 health.Type = vtDword
8 health.Address = "player_base+10"
9 health.appendToEntry(group)
10
11 local ammo = AddressList.createMemoryRecord()
12 ammo.Description = "Ammo"
13 ammo.Type = vtDword
14 ammo.Address = "player_base+14"
15 ammo.appendToEntry(group)
Iterate through child records[edit]
1 local group = AddressList.getMemoryRecordByDescription("Player Stats")
2
3 if group ~= nil then
4 for i = 0, group.Count - 1 do
5 local child = group.Child[i]
6
7 print(child.Description .. " = " .. child.Value)
8 end
9 end
Use parent and child accessors[edit]
1 local child = AddressList.getMemoryRecordByDescription("Health")
2
3 if child ~= nil and child.Parent ~= nil then
4 print("Parent: " .. child.Parent.Description)
5 end
Create an Auto Assembler script record[edit]
1 local record = AddressList.createMemoryRecord()
2
3 record.Description = "Infinite Ammo"
4 record.Type = vtAutoAssembler
5 record.Script = [[
6 [ENABLE]
7 alloc(newmem,1024)
8
9 newmem:
10 ret
11
12 [DISABLE]
13 dealloc(newmem)
14 ]]
Activate an Auto Assembler script and check failure[edit]
1 local record = AddressList.getMemoryRecordByDescription("Infinite Ammo")
2
3 if record ~= nil then
4 record.Active = true
5
6 if record.LastAAExecutionFailed then
7 print(record.LastAAExecutionFailedReason)
8 end
9 end
Use asynchronous activation[edit]
1 local record = AddressList.getMemoryRecordByDescription("Slow Script")
2
3 if record ~= nil then
4 record.Async = true
5 record.Active = true
6
7 while record.AsyncProcessing do
8 print("Processing for " .. tostring(record.AsyncProcessingTime) .. " ms")
9 sleep(100)
10 end
11 end
Create a hotkey[edit]
1 local record = AddressList.getMemoryRecordByDescription("God Mode")
2
3 if record ~= nil then
4 local hotkey = record.createHotkey({VK_F1}, mrhToggleActivation, "", "Toggle God Mode")
5
6 print(hotkey.Description)
7 end
Create a hotkey that sets a value[edit]
1 local record = AddressList.getMemoryRecordByDescription("Health")
2
3 if record ~= nil then
4 record.createHotkey({VK_CONTROL, VK_F2}, mrhSetValue, "100", "Set health to 100")
5 end
List hotkeys[edit]
1 local record = AddressList.getMemoryRecordByDescription("God Mode")
2
3 if record ~= nil then
4 for i = 0, record.HotkeyCount - 1 do
5 local hotkey = record.Hotkey[i]
6
7 print(hotkey.ID .. ": " .. hotkey.Description)
8 end
9 end
Use beginEdit and endEdit[edit]
1 local record = AddressList[0]
2
3 if record ~= nil then
4 record.beginEdit()
5
6 record.Description = "Edited Record"
7 record.Address = "game.exe+7777"
8 record.Type = vtQword
9 record.ShowAsHex = true
10
11 record.endEdit()
12 end
Handle activation[edit]
1 local record = AddressList.getMemoryRecordByDescription("God Mode")
2
3 if record ~= nil then
4 record.OnActivate = function(memrec, before, currentstate)
5 if before then
6 print("About to activate: " .. memrec.Description)
7 return true
8 end
9
10 print("Activated: " .. memrec.Description)
11 return true
12 end
13 end
Block activation[edit]
1 local record = AddressList.getMemoryRecordByDescription("Dangerous Script")
2
3 if record ~= nil then
4 record.OnActivate = function(memrec, before, currentstate)
5 if before then
6 print("Activation blocked")
7 return false
8 end
9
10 return true
11 end
12 end
Handle deactivation[edit]
1 local record = AddressList.getMemoryRecordByDescription("God Mode")
2
3 if record ~= nil then
4 record.OnDeactivate = function(memrec, before, currentstate)
5 if before then
6 print("About to deactivate: " .. memrec.Description)
7 return true
8 end
9
10 print("Deactivated: " .. memrec.Description)
11 return true
12 end
13 end
Override the displayed value[edit]
1 local record = AddressList.getMemoryRecordByDescription("Health")
2
3 if record ~= nil then
4 record.OnGetDisplayValue = function(memrec, valuestring)
5 return true, valuestring .. " HP"
6 end
7 end
Handle value changes[edit]
1 local record = AddressList.getMemoryRecordByDescription("Health")
2
3 if record ~= nil then
4 record.OnValueChanged = function(memrec, oldvalue, newvalue)
5 print(memrec.Description .. " changed from " .. oldvalue .. " to " .. newvalue)
6 end
7 end
Handle user value changes[edit]
1 local record = AddressList.getMemoryRecordByDescription("Health")
2
3 if record ~= nil then
4 record.OnValueChangedByUser = function(memrec, oldvalue, newvalue)
5 print("User changed " .. memrec.Description .. " from " .. oldvalue .. " to " .. newvalue)
6 end
7 end
Handle destroy[edit]
1 local record = AddressList.getMemoryRecordByDescription("Temporary Record")
2
3 if record ~= nil then
4 record.OnDestroy = function()
5 print("MemoryRecord destroyed")
6 end
7
8 record.destroy()
9 end
Use global pre/post execute events[edit]
1 function onMemRecPreExecute(memoryrecord, newstate)
2 print("Before execution: " .. memoryrecord.Description .. " -> " .. tostring(newstate))
3
4 return true
5 end
6
7 function onMemRecPostExecute(memoryrecord, newstate, succeeded)
8 print("After execution: " .. memoryrecord.Description)
9 print("New state: " .. tostring(newstate))
10 print("Succeeded: " .. tostring(succeeded))
11 end
Do not save a record[edit]
1 local record = AddressList.createMemoryRecord()
2
3 record.Description = "Temporary Runtime Record"
4 record.Address = "game.exe+1234"
5 record.Type = vtDword
6 record.DontSave = true
